Image for auto engine water pump 8942024771 8942248940 9942208940 9942240935 94202477 for Isuzu Impulse/Pickup
Back to Product Details- Image for auto engine water pump 8942024771 8942248940 9942208940 9942240935 94202477 for Isuzu Impulse/Pickup
Supplier Information
Guangzhou Yuexiu District Jiahe Auto Parts Firm
auto engine water pump 8942024771 8942248940 9942208940 9942240935 94202477 for Isuzu Impulse/Pickup
After Market
all
10 Pieces
contact supplier